This is my card for F4A711 where we are to create a Fall card.
I used the new Fall Centerpiece die from CottageCutz and created a Thanksgiving card. I wanted some rich jewel tones so I chose rich razzleberry and purple posy cardstocks for the card base and layering panels. I used the traditional fall colors for the pumpkin centerpiece.
Background is embossed with a diamon ef from Stampin' Up. The plaid designer paper is part of the Stampin' Up "plaid tidings" collection.
